Navigating the World of CNC Machines:An In-depth Exploration

Introduction

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machines are the backbone of modern manufacturing,embodying the marriage between traditional manufacturing practices and cutting-edge digital technology. From crafting intricate automobile parts to producing appliances we use every day,CNC machines play a critical role in various sectors.

Understanding CNC Machines

CNC machines leverage software and advanced automation processes to control machining tools,including lathes,mills,routers,and grinders. With CNC machines,you can achieve unparalleled precision and consistency even in complex,three-dimensional cutting tasks. At the core of a CNC machine are the CAD (Computer-Aided Design) and CAM (Computer-Aided Manufacturing) systems which allow users to design their parts digitally before the machine commences production.

The Key Components of CNC Machines

CNC machines comprise several key components:

The Controller:It is considered the brain of the machine. It is here that machine operators input the CAD/CAM program or code.

Machining Tools:These can be any tool that cuts or shapes the material to create the finished product. The most common include lathes,routers,mills,and grinders.

The Drive System:This element is crucial in determining the accuracy of your machine. The servomotors in the drive system control the movement of the machining tools,and the precision of that movement is dictated by the quality of the drive system.

Applications of CNC Machines

The applications of CNC machines are wide-ranging. They are widely used in industries such as the aerospace industry for producing complex pieces of equipment while ensuring high precision. In the auto industry,CNC machines churn out consistent,reliable parts,enabling high-volume production.

Additionally,in the music world,CNC machines are used to craft precision-instrument components,e.g.,professional-grade guitar bodies and necks. Even in the art world,artists leverage these machines to create complex sculptures and pieces.

Advantages of CNC Machines

The popularity of CNC machines has escalated due to several advantages:

Precision and Repeatability:CNC machines offer highly precise results and can produce thousands of identical parts down to the smallest detail.

Versatility:They can produce parts and components in a wide range of materials,including metal,plastic,wood,and more.

Time-Saving:Once the machine is programmed,it can produce parts quickly,far outstripping what could be achieved by human hands.

Safer Operation:Since the whole process is automated,operators are kept away from the cutting tools reducing the chance of accidents.

Latest Trends in CNC Machines

Despite the incredible capabilities of current CNC machines,innovators are continually seeking ways to improve them. The integration of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and the Internet of Things (IoT) are prominent trends,both promising to enhance performance and efficiency further. With AI,the machines will be able to learn from previous mistakes and optimize their future operations,while IoT allows the machines to be connected to a broader network for seamless operations.
